Highlighting Innovation and Sustainability

At Batimat, Oakio presented its latest range of sustainable building materials, including decking, cladding, fencing, beam, and pergolas. These WPC products are crafted from a blend of recycled oak wood fibers and high-density polyethylene, offering superior durability, weather resistance, and low maintenance. The Elashield decking, recognized for its advanced slip resistance, attracted attention for its use in poolside and high-traffic areas. The Armstrong WPC pergola and Proshield WPC beam, with their enhanced protection against moisture, UV rays, and staining, also drew significant interest for their aesthetic appeal and long-lasting performance.
